>Does anyone have experiences/testresults for the Sigma 50mm/90mm Macro >lenses? (Canon EOS mount, if that matters)
>How do they compare to their Canon EF equivalents?
>Oh, and: I know the 50mm Sigma goes up to 1:1 - but what about the >90mm?

The 90mm Sigma is excellent, one of the few "off-brand" lenses I can recommend as fully the equal of the better "on-brand" lenses. I checked
two samples, and both were similar and very fine. My only reservation is that with some combinations of converters and tubes, a flare spot shows in the middle of the frame. The lens goes to 1/2 life size, and an
achromat takes it to 1:1. The achromat is excellent, and works VERY well with many non-macro lenses and video cameras (52mm thread). The 90mm
Sigma is unusually compact, and is a really nice lens. Skip the 50mm -
you will appreciate the greater working distance of the 90mm.
